Make border radius configurable

Carl Schwan requested to merge work/carl/configurable-border into master

Backport from the brise theme.

Only difference between the brise implementation is that the default is keep at 3. I'll be happy to change it to 5 but I'm pretty sure it will be harder to come to a consensus if we were to deviate the default value from the current value.

With 5 pixels radius:



Edited by Carl Schwan

